Strange Noise With Patriot Head and Cam
Just finished my head cam package on my 02 Z and now there is a strange whining noise while your coming up through the rpms. I went with 225/229 580/590 114 LSA howards cam and 2.02"/1.57"/64cc LS6 style stage II heads. The guy that tuned it said it sounded like a valve train noise that he hears a lot from Patriot Heads. Anyone with similar problem have a clue?

Did you change timing chain and sprockets? "Whining" noise should not be head related.
Try using an automotive stethoscope to isolate where the noise in coming from. Here are a few sources. Your Sears or auto parts might have one in stock.

Did not change the timing change or sprockets, they only have 30k miles on them, the sound can only be heard in the car when reving the engine. If your outside the car under the hood you cant hear anything. The guy I had tune it said it was valve train noise that he hears a lot with patriot heads.

The valvetrain noise that will have with our heads sometimes is a result of the Patriot Gold valve springs. The greater pressures will sometimes result in a slight valvetrain noise that is a "clicking" noise but not a whining noise.

My car is cam only and I have had what I call more of a whirring noise since the cam and springs (918). It's like you describe. It's not very loud but there and the shop said it was just the springs working. It's been that way for around 2 years and the car runs great so I have not worried about it.
